Welcome aboard! Quick note for this week's eng sync: the Ledgerpine tax-rate lookup cache is the thing everyone will ask you about. It fronts the rates service, refreshes nightly, and falls back to stale-but-served if upstream flakes. Don't flush it manually unless jurisdictions actually changed — a cold cache makes checkout crawl. If you ever need to decrypt the cache's seed snapshot after a full wipe, the recovery passphrase sits just below.

vault phrase of tagag-fawef = lammir-ulaiel-oliax-belox-eliox-ulaok-gilael-norys-holox-fenir

Subject: Flagwheel handover before Thursday sync

Team — I'm passing Flagwheel release duties to Priya ahead of the weekly sync. The rollout framework now gates all tier-1 flags through the Ordena approval queue; percentage ramps are capped at 25% per day. Canary metrics land in the Brightmoor dashboard. One open item: the staging signer expires Friday, so rotate before the next cut. For reference, the current deploy key is below.

deploy key for kagup-bawig: bky9_ZMq28eTw9

TICKET-4821: Dependency pinning policy violated in Larkspool build

Repro:
1. Clone larkspool-core, checkout main.
2. Run the resolver with a clean cache.
3. Observe transitive deps float to latest minors, breaking the Quillet parser.

Expected: all deps pinned per policy doc v3. Actual: 14 unpinned ranges.

Impact: nondeterministic builds blocked Tuesday's release cut. Owner: Marit on the Platform pod. Fix: enforce lockfile check in CI gate.

To reproduce against the staging registry, authenticate with the token below.

session JWT of hafop-kagep = eyJhbGciOiJIUzI1NiIsInR5cCI6IkpXVCJ9.eyJzdWIiOiIorDfEPIn0.lvWYXr3e

## Getting started with ScaleSpoon

Welcome aboard! ScaleSpoon is our little recipe-scaling calculator — you give it a recipe and a target yield, it does the fraction math and unit juggling. Most of it runs fine locally with zero setup. The one exception is the nutrition lookup, which calls the Pantryline API and needs a credential. Grab your own from the team vault (ask whoever's on rotation). Then, in your local env file, add this line.

sealed setting: ARCHIVE_KEY3=bd6